Responsibilities
- Intelligence Analyst: Gather and evaluate information from different sources to predict and prevent organised crime activities. Use law enforcement databases, surveillance, intelligence networks, and geographic information systems to predict crimes.
- Security Analyst: Conduct security assessments through vulnerability testing and risk analysis. Perform internal and external security audits. Analyse and identify security breaches; continually update incident response and disaster recovery plans.
- Political Analyst: Examine and analyse issues such as economic conditions, crime levels, threat of conflict, government stability and governance, trade and regulations, and humanitarian and human rights issues.
- Operations Analyst: Review data related to an organisation's policies, procedures, and functions. Build reports from this data and recommend programmes to improve performance.
